In this episode, Dr. Mary Ngo welcomes Dr. Laressa Bethishou to discuss her career journey and insights into transitions of care pharmacy as well as academia. The conversation explores the importance and challenges of improving communication and care during patient transitions between health settings, and why this specialty is so meaningful and impactful for both patients and practitioners.
She dives into what drew her into transitions of care, the daily realities and variations in clinical practice, and the ways in which pharmacists play a crucial role in reducing readmissions, resolving medication barriers, and empowering patients through education. She also discusses the importance of adaptability, mentorship, and professional development—sharing advice for pharmacy students and new practitioners interested in her career path.
